Every other scene on Sony Entertainment Television’s Kyaa Hua Tera Vaada (Balaji Telefilms) is getting Bulbul (Sargun Mehta) and Vihaan (Mohit Malhotra) closer to each other. And if sources are to be believed, they will once again be thrown in a situation which will further strengthen their bonding. As per a reliable source, Bulbul, being a reporter, will be contacted by a man who will seek help. He will tell her about his girlfriend being driven by her family into forcefully marrying an unknown man. This is when Bulbul will decide to help him. In fact, Vihaan too will volunteer to help Bulbul in the case. Furthermore, we also hear that Bulbul will learn about Vihaan being the owner of her company. As seen so far, Bulbul knows Vihaan as her associate and not as the owner. But, she will learn about it in the upcoming episodes. When we contacted Mohit, he said, “Yes, we are shooting for the new case and I just hope that the audience likes the chemistry of Bulbul and Vihaan in the upcoming episodes.”
